Output 3e86cce4f820d8e0613a60e3d64b7f09f8b93e5e8c1c73f34ef57c213b6ffba6: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8fc5685a71c7a6ab4948c9f99ea7c87d2ddc50 OP_EQUAL
address
3HhJQWMMczXeksu2wS1hCvam5y8yWnj43q
transaction
3e86cce4f820d8e0613a60e3d64b7f09f8b93e5e8c1c73f34ef57c213b6ffba6
confirmations
382514
spent
true